BY KEITH NUTHALLDRAFT guidelines have been released by the European Commission, to help competition regulators decide when an Internet or telecommunications company is so large and powerful, it has to abide by special rules on the sharing of networks and on takeovers and mergers.The proposed rules spelling out when a company is said to have achieved 'Significant Market Power' have been long awaited and they will be discussed with national regulatory and competition authorities within the EU and with industry representatives.They especially attempt to clarify ...
